Many good reasons one would want to be cloned

Randolfe ( 10/28/2003, 07:27:15 )

It is so disgustingly smug for those opposed to cloning to twist facts, imply outcomes and make assumptions about those wanting to be cloned. For instance, in one posting, a seemingly reasonable state is made which says:"Supporters of HC do not even know the health hazards of cloning, why would anyone still want to sign a consent form if you do not have all the information about the hazards?" We know all too well the daunting findings in animal cloning. However, informed individuals have the right to make their own reproductive decisions--especially if they are the ones putting their own body at risk in bearing the child and assume responsibility for raising that child even if it were to be born with a disability. That said, I know some who have indeed tried to do just that. Personally, when offerred the opportunity, I declined because of the small likelyhood of success, the chance my later-born twin might be born with a disability and it would have required putting a poor third world woman's body at risk. Also, it would not have been responsible to commence single parenthood when you were unlikely to live long enough to see the child raised to adulthood. " Scientists would not tell you all the inside information so there’s always that hidden information the public would never be allowed to know." If this were the case, then the scientist involved would be guilty of malpractice. Misleading someone is wrong. Helping someone achieve the previously impossible is correct. People want to use cloning to have children. People want to use cloning to have a child with whom they would have a specially close and understanding bond. People want to clone themselves so they "can live on through their children" in the truest sense of the term. People want to clone themselves because they believe they will be "better parents to themselves" than their own parents were to them because they would have a special understanding of their own later-born twin. Skip all that "twins are different" rhetoric. Studies of identical twins separated at birth, who didn't even know each other existed discovered they had much in common when reunited at a much later date. Read the book by C. Lawrence Wright entitled "Twins" put out by Wiley Publishers. Anti-cloning people simply can't bear the findings about the unique and special relationships identical twins, even those separated at birth, share. That is where the real truths about cloning can be found--in the study of identical twins.
